【我們在此處勾勒出的是一間自然無垢感的四口之家。】
前身為屋齡30年老屋,早年的原始格局無善加規劃導致使用動線不優,亦無達到最大空間使用效益。
設計主軸為打破原本的臥室與客廳的界線,重新分配空間大小,改善原本侷促的格局,刻意模糊了客廳與餐桌區域的邊界,釋放出全家人能夠溫馨共享的最大公共場域。
為改善原本低矮的客廳高度,天花板特別以木紋軌道以及平面崁燈做修飾,加高了空間效果並增添了童趣。
前陽台引入大量戶外天光,陽台範圍連接了主臥室及客廳,創造出活潑的回字型動線,可供學齡期女兒們盡情愉悅奔跑。木紋地板從室內空間延伸至陽台植物區,拉長寬闊了客餐廳的場域。每間臥房皆保留了大片自然流洩的窗光,以白色搭配木紋主色強調自然素淨感,浴室使用條紋玻璃門,讓間隔牆面明亮穿透。
餐桌旁櫃體與牆面特別使用了自然粗獷的木質紋路,電視牆也採用手刷粗糙質感,玄關落塵區的水磨石英磚則與客廳的木質地板並排向前拉伸出空間感,從廚房口鋪設通透到陽台,在電視牆後方特別安置了一整面的洞洞板,同時可兼具展示機能與多層次收納功能。
What we've outlined here is a family of four with a natural and unsullied feel.
Formerly a 30-year-old house, the original layout in the early years was not well planned, resulting in poor moving lines and failure to achieve maximum space utilization benefits.
The design concept is to break the original boundary between the bedroom and the living room, redistribute the size of the space, improve the original cramped pattern, deliberately blur the boundary between the living room and the dining table area, and release the most extensive public space that the whole family can share.
The ceiling is specially decorated with wood-grained rails and flat lamps, which enhance the spacing effect and be full of childishness.
The front balcony introduces much outdoor skylight, and the balcony area connects the main bedroom and the living room, creating a lively back-shaped moving line for school-age daughters to run happily. The wood grain floor extends from the interior to the balcony plant area, which elongates and widens the living and dining area. Each bedroom retains a sizeable natural flow of window light, and the primary color of white and wood grain emphasizes the natural and pure feeling. The bathroom uses striped glass doors to allow the partition walls to penetrate brightly.
The cabinets and walls next to the dining table use natural and rough wooden textures, and the TV wall also adopts a rough surface by hand brushing. The water-milled quartz tiles in the dust-fall area of the porch and the living room's wooden floor stretch forward to create a sense of space. From the kitchen entrance to the balcony, a whole face of the perforated board is specially placed behind the TV wall, which can have both display function and multi-level storage function.
